Overview

As a Product Manager MBA Intern, you will define product vision and strategy by leveraging a deep understanding of the customer experience and competitive market, focusing on central, cross-functional leadership of a product. A Product Manager MBA Intern additionally builds consensus on product strategy, prioritizes backlog and works with partners to align on trade-offs and disclosures. This opportunity will allow you to identify short-and long-term investment opportunities, evaluate tradeoffs, drive the product roadmap and execute strategies to enable in-product organic growth.

Qualifications

Required Qualifications

 

  • Currently pursuing a Master of Business Administration (MBA) or related Degree 
  • Must have at least one additional quarter/semester of school remaining following the completion of the internship

 

Responsibilities

 

  • Defines product vision and strategy by leveraging a deep understanding of the customer experience and competitive market.
  • Identify customers’ unmet or unknown needs and market opportunities for enhancements or development of a group of features or feature areas (e.g., product, service).
  • Understand and start to build experiences across groups of features or feature areas (e.g., product, service).
  • Partner with others to identify data-informed, short-term investment opportunities, evaluate tradeoffs, and prioritize investments in consultation with cross-functional partners for a group of features or feature areas (e.g., product, service).
  • Collaborates with Product Marketing, Business Planning, and Engineering, to identify product release criteria, customer acquisition, usage, retention and monetization strategies.
